Birth Defects Research Part A: Clinical and Molecular Teratology's h-index
The graph shows the changes in the h-index of Birth Defects Research Part A: Clinical and Molecular Teratology and its corresponding percentile for the sake of comparison with the entire literature. H-index is a common scientometric index, which is equal to h if the journal has published at least h papers having at least h citations.
